Item 1.01.    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ement.
In connection with the offering by INTL FCStone Inc. (the “Company”) of $350 million in aggregate principal amount of Senior Secured Notes due 2023 (the “Notes”), on October 22, 2018, the Company, as borrower, and various of the Company’s subsidiaries, as guarantors, entered into a Sixth Amendment to Credit Agreement (the “Revolver Amendment”) with respect to the Company’s $262.0 million revolving credit facility with Bank of America, N.A., as administrative Agent, and other lenders thereunder. The Revolver Amendment amends the Revolving Credit Facility to, among other things, permit the incurrence of additional indebtedness and liens by the Company and its guarantor subsidiaries resulting from the offering of the Notes.

The description of the Revolver Amendment set forth above does not purport to be complete and is qualified in its entirety by reference to the full text of the Revolver Amendment. A copy of the Revolver Amendment is attached to this Current Report on Form 8-K as Exhibit 10.1 and is incorporated herein by reference.

Item 7.01.    Regulation FD Disclosure.
On October 22, 2018, the Company issued a press release announcing its intention to offer $350 million in aggregate principal amount of Senior Secured Notes due 2023 in a private offering to qualified institutional buyers pursuant to Rule 144A under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”), and to certain persons outside the United States pursuant to Regulation S under the Securities Act. The Notes will be guaranteed by subsidiaries of the Company that guarantee the Company’s revolving credit facility. A copy of the press release is furnished as Exhibit 99.1 to this Current Report on Form 8-K and is incorporated herein by reference.
